Does Ritman University, Ikot Ekpene offer Law?


No, Ritman University, Ikot Ekpene does not offer Law under its Faculty of Law / Legal Studies. Admission Requirements for Law When Accredited in Ritman University, Ikot Ekpene


O’Level Requirements


To study this course, the minimum requirement for applicants seeking admission to the Law department under Faculty of Law / Legal Studies, is five (5) credits (C5 and higher) in their SSCE subjects, including the following:


  • English Language,


  • Literature in English,


  • Mathematics and


  • any two (2) other relevant subjects.


JAMB Subject Combination


  • Use of English and


  • any three (3) Arts or Social Science subjects.

Other Ritman University Arts Courses with their Requirements


Mass Communication (MC)


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, candidates aspiring to gain admission into Mass Communication (MC) department, should at least obtain five (5) credit (C5 and above) passes in their SSCE subjects including:


  • English Language, and


  • any four (4) other subjects in Arts or Social Sciences.



History and International Studies


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, candidates aspiring to gain admission into History and International Studies department, should at least obtain five (5) credit (C5 and above) passes in their SSCE subjects including:


  • English Language,


  • Geography,


  • Government / History, and


  • any two (2) other relevant subjects.



English Language


SSCE Requirements


To study this course, a minimum of five (5) credit passes (C5 and higher) in their SSCE subjects, including the following, are required for applicants to the English Language department.


  • English Language,


  • Literature in English, and


  • any other three (3) Arts/Social Science subjects.
